Shimmer N Shine

Call

Photos

Lakeland, FL 33801

Shimmer N Shine is a unique establishment in Lakeland, FL that offers a range of services to enhance personal well-being and relaxation.

With a focus on promoting inner harmony and outer beauty, Shimmer N Shine provides a tranquil space for individuals looking to rejuvenate and revitalize.

Generated from their business information

Own this business?
See a problem?

You might also like

United StatesFloridaLakelandShimmer N Shine